Output 21bfcbd1a51b45f6672928fb163982834ffaa48ba469e4254c74518ecb031dea:0

value
31276396
script pubkey
OP_HASH160 OP_PUSHBYTES_20 09bcd28d336e99354bea3c7811dc776ef4f43f0c OP_EQUAL
address
32aWCtJCmivBfeCZNh2dSfcNNC4KbyikC4
transaction
21bfcbd1a51b45f6672928fb163982834ffaa48ba469e4254c74518ecb031dea
spent
true